    Introduction:
    From its beginning in the early 19th century to its rapidly developing type in 21st century, poker has actually undeniably become a worldwide feeling. Because of the development of technology, the original card game has actually transitioned to the virtual realm, fascinating millions of players through online poker platforms. This report explores the fascinating realm of on-line poker, its benefits, drawbacks, additionally the reasons for its growing popularity.

    Body:

    morata.realmadrid.2016.17.esulta.750x450.jpg1. Accessibility and Ease:
    The primary cause of the widespread benefit of online poker is its accessibility. In comparison to brick-and-mortar gambling enterprises, internet poker platforms provide people the freedom to try out anytime, anywhere. With a well balanced web connection, poker enthusiasts can enjoy their most favorite online game from the absolute comfort of their houses, getting rid of the necessity for vacation. Furthermore, online poker internet sites provide many choices, including different variations of poker, tournaments, as well as other stake amounts, catering to players of ability levels.

    2. Global Player Base:
    Online poker transcends geographical boundaries, enabling players from all sides associated with world to vie against both. This interconnectedness fosters a varied and challenging environment, permitting people to check their skills against opponents with varying techniques and playing designs. In addition, online poker systems usually feature vibrant communities where people can discuss strategies, share experiences, and practice friendly competitors.

    3. Lower Expenses and Smaller Stakes:
    Compared to old-fashioned gambling enterprises, playing poker on line can somewhat reduce costs. On line platforms have actually reduced expense expenses, letting them provide reduced stakes and paid down entry fees for tournaments. This makes online poker available to a wider audience, including newbies and Http://Https3A2Fevolv.E.L.U.Pc@Haedongacademy.Org/ everyday players, just who might find the high stakes of live gambling enterprises daunting. The ability to have fun with smaller stakes additionally provides a feeling of monetary security, allowing people to handle their money better.

    4. Improved Game Access and Variety:
    Internet poker systems offer a vast selection of game choices and variants. Be it texas holdem, Omaha, or Seven-Card Stud, players are able to find their particular preferred game quickly and immediately. Furthermore, online platforms regularly introduce new poker variants, spicing within the game play and maintaining the ability fresh for people. The option of numerous tables and tournaments ensures that people constantly find suitable options and never have to watch for a seat at a table.

    5. Challenges and Drawbacks:
    While on-line poker brings numerous benefits, it's not without its difficulties. One of several significant drawbacks could be the potential for deceptive activities, including collusion and chip dumping, where people cheat to gain an unfair advantage. However, reputable online poker platforms use sturdy protection actions and random quantity generators to thwart these types of behavior. Furthermore, some players might find the lack of physical cues and communications which can be section of real time poker games a disadvantage, as it can be harder to read opponents and employ emotional strategies online.

    Summary:
    In closing, online poker has revolutionized the way the game is played, captivating an incredible number of people globally. The ease of access, convenience, and diverse player base provided by web platforms have propelled its popularity. Using variety of games, reduced costs, and improved game access, internet poker will continue to offer a fantastic and thrilling experience both for seasoned veterans and newcomers alike. While challenges exist, the advantages absolutely outweigh the disadvantages, making sure poker enthusiasts continues to embrace this electronic development.
